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
86255468 514288 33 010479 3469563875
1344780661 31483490361 0948
1344780661 31483490361 0948
36847048 5003746122 07259611
All about undefined
Interested in learning more?
1344780661 31483490361 0948
36847048 5003746122 07259611
See more
75373 98
312036820 81313063655 2667369
See more
77 223 772109484
063904659 35 6771 53 7996
See more